Suspect wanted with a Red Notice captured in Istanbul!

The Ministry of Interior announced that Mike Gerner Larsen, who was wanted by Denmark with a Red Notice for the crime of "Drug Trafficking," has been captured in Istanbul.

Suspect wanted with a Red Notice captured in Istanbul!

The Ministry of Interior stated, "Mike Gerner Larsen, who was wanted internationally with an Interpol Red Notice issued by Denmark for the crime of 'Drug Trafficking,' has been captured in Istanbul during the 'KUYU-38' operation."

The following statements were included in the announcement made by the Ministry:

As a result of joint efforts conducted by the Istanbul Provincial Police Department's Narcotics Crimes Division, Intelligence Branch, and Immigration Smuggling and Border Gates Branch, under the coordination of the Interpol-Europol Department and the Presidency of Migration Management; Mike Gerner Larsen, who was determined to have engaged in extensive cocaine smuggling to Denmark and to have smuggled cocaine into Denmark along with other accomplices, was captured in the Başakşehir district of Istanbul.

Regardless of the notice under which they are wanted, we will not allow international organized crime syndicates or drug traffickers who disturb the peace of our people to find any breathing room. We will capture them one by one and deliver them to justice.

We congratulate our Interpol-Europol Department, our Presidency of Migration Management, and our heroic police officers who carried out the operations.
